Think Like a Pancreas: A Practical Guide for Insulin Users
Few diabetes books focus specifically on the day-to-day issues facing people who use insulin. Diabetes educator Gary Scheiner provides the tools to ‘think like a pancreas’ – to successfully master the art and science of matching insulin to the body’s ever-changing needs.

About The Author
Gary Scheiner
Gary Scheiner, MS, CDE, is a certified diabetes educator, insulin-pump user and trainer, and exercise physiologist. He is the author of six books and serves on the board of directors of the Juvenile Diabetes Research Foundation. He lives in Pennsylvania.
